Resonance Repatterning® blends energy psychology and energy-focused medicine. A licensed practitioner identifies traumatic events that are behind unhealthy personal dynamics and mental illness. The diagnosis is done using Applied Kinesiology, also known as muscle testing.
The body itself, through muscle testing, reveals where the body-mind system has been compromised. “Psychiatrists have reported that in ten minutes practitioners have identified core life patterns they hardly touched on in five years of psychoanalysis.” The premise is: “The body is capable of healing itself at every level and contains the wisdom and intelligence to do so.” “Every aspect of our body has its own cells and each cell has its own energy field and as new physics tells us everything is vibrating as a frequency.” (This premise is rooted in quantum physics and the new science of epigenetics developed by Dr. Bruce Lipton.) “If our frequencies are out of synch, we don’t resonate with what we want and we are out of the range of the frequency of health and vitality.” The “repatterning” treatment corrects the imbalance of frequencies to achieve coherence and good health. The practitioner decides what combination of inputs to serve as the treatment, including sound, color, light, movement, breath, essential oils & energy contacts (on the Qi Meridians), Jin Shin Jyutsu, acupuncture, Chakra balancing & left-right brain integration. (See a list of “energizing options” here: https://resonance-repatterning-institute.thinkific.com/courses/resonance-repatterning-self-paced-home-study-energizing-options-taught-in-the-fundamentals-seminar ) The method applies ancient, traditional theories of Qi (esp. the Five Element System of Chinese Acupuncture, Meridians) and Chakras (Hindu). Licensed practitioners include psychiatrists, psychologists, mental health and sports medicine healers, who may specialize in this treatment alone, or, who supplement their core practice with it. Resonance Repatterning ® was founded in the 1980’s by Chloe Faith Wordsworth, an Englishwoman. The original name was Holographic Repatterning. She subsequently founded the Resonance Repatterning® International Institute, which as of January 2023 has new leadership. In The Body Keeps the Score, author Bessel van der Kolk says that there are several treatments that can reduce the effect of trauma on the body (and the soul). One of them is EMDR. In a case study, Kolk describes a patient who did not want to speak of his trauma aloud, but could be guided through the therapeutic steps and mentally, silently, express facts and feelings. In other words, it wasn’t the DIALOG with another human that was important, but the patient’s mental journey. The website VirtualEMDR.com provides the service of EMDR therapy via impersonal prompts. It then runs the “ping-pong” of a dot across the screen that guides the eyes to shift right and left, for a period of time. The patient shifts the eyes while recalling the trauma and all aspects of it, and ends with a session of affirmations. The shifting of eyes is supposed to reprogram the brain. Success is: the patient can talk about the trauma with little emotion. The emotion has been weakened if not erased. The patient can heal.
